1. Claim and Optimize Google Business Profile for Local SEO
Your Google Business Profile (formerly Google My Business) appears on Google and Google Maps. It includes your business name, address, phone number, photos, and reviews. This information helps customers quickly learn about your business.
First, claim your profile at business.google.com. Then fill out every important section. Include your exact business name, address, and phone number (called NAP in local SEO). Correct NAP information helps Google verify your business.
Choose accurate business categories like Italian Restaurant or Personal Injury Attorney. These categories help Google show your business to people searching locally in Los Angeles.
Add high-quality business photos to help customers recognize your location fast. Keep your hours updated—including special hours for holidays. Accurate hours tell customers exactly when you are open.
A complete Google Business Profile helps your business rank higher in Google Maps and the local 3-pack (the top 3 businesses Google shows for local searches).
Your profile also gives important data to Google’s Knowledge Graph. The Knowledge Graph helps Google clearly understand and organize your business information. Google uses this data to show your details in a knowledge panel, a special box beside search results.

4. Keep Your NAP Consistent and Build Citations Los Angeles SEO
NAP means Name, Address, and Phone number. Google checks if your NAP matches everywhere online. Your website, Google Business Profile, Yelp, Yellow Pages, and other trusted directories must have identical NAP details.
Consistent NAP tells Google your Los Angeles business is reliable. This helps your business rank higher in local searches.
List your business in trusted online directories. Choose Los Angeles directories like the LA Chamber of Commerce to improve local SEO.
These directory mentions create citations. Citations help Google see your business as a trusted part of the Los Angeles community, even if they do not link to your site.
More accurate citations help Google trust your business details. Update your NAP immediately when your address or phone number changes to keep Google’s trust.

7. Use Schema Markup to Boost Local and AEO Visibility
Schema markup helps Google identify important details about your business. It is known as JSON-LD. Los Angeles businesses should add LocalBusiness markup to show their name, address, phone number, and business hours.
This helps your business appear in knowledge panels and star ratings in search results. Adding FAQ schema can place your content into Google’s featured snippets and voice search results. Structured data provides exact details about your content to search engines.
Los Angeles businesses can add geo-coordinates or service areas to schema markup. This markup makes your business easier to find in Google search, AI answers (SGE), and voice searches. It supports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) by clearly connecting your content to search queries.

10. Optimize Content for Featured Snippets and AEO
Featured snippets show quick answers at the top of Google search results. They help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) visibility for Los Angeles businesses.
Identify exact questions users ask online, like “Best Mexican food in LA?” Answer each question in 40-60 words. Format answers with bullet points, numbered lists, or short paragraphs.
For example, use numbered lists like “5 Dog-Friendly Parks in Los Angeles.” Format lists using HTML tags (<ul> or <ol>). Google often picks these structured answers for featured snippets.
Snippets appear in voice search results from Siri and Google Assistant. Ranking in featured snippets requires your website already on Google’s first page. Combine featured snippet optimization with strong content and backlinks.
About 12.3% of all Google searches include featured snippets. Structured answers improve your chance to appear in these top results.
